Subject: DR drill results — Harrowfield telemetry gateway. Team, Thursday's disaster-recovery drill for the Ploughline farm-equipment telemetry gateway went cleanly: we failed over from the Dunmere site to the Coldbrook standby in eleven minutes, and tractor telemetry resumed with no data loss. For future maintainers: the failover script requires unsealing the Ploughline credentials vault at the standby site. For the next drill, unseal it using the recovery passphrase noted below.

recovery phrase for bawef-kagag: druath-aldix-brieth-weniel-sorox

Heads up, plugin folks: we're carving the user module out of the Bramblewick monolith, so CI may flag missing imports from the old `users.core` path. Swap to the new `identity-kit` package and re-run the pipeline. If builds still fail after the shim lands, grab the token from the latest green run and paste it below.

session token of kahag-bawip = htk6_729d08

Ticket: Ledgerline vault sealed mid-cutover. During the blue-green deploy of the Ledgerline billing worker, the green fleet sealed its credentials vault before traffic shifted, leaving invoices queued. Future maintainers: always unseal before flipping the Bramford router. To complete recovery, unseal with the passphrase recorded below.

strongbox words: druath-quenael

Subject: Markdown pipeline cut-over — done! Hi, welcome to the Inkbarrow team. Quick recap for you: we finished moving the rendering pipeline off the old Parsleydown engine last night. New renderer handles footnotes and tables natively, so the preprocessor shims are gone. A few docs with exotic embeds needed manual fixes — Tova has the list. Caching behaves differently now, so expect faster previews. The pipeline's current configuration, for your reference, is below.

config for hawip-bahop:
[fendor]
host = fendor.paliqworks.corp
user = fendor_svc
database = fendor_prod